Some Mother's Child
because he did
girlish things
in girlish ways
and because
in fact
he was girlish
and played girlish games.
the other boys
and so many others
took it upon themselves
to change his name
when he already had a name
his Mother gave him
and everybody knew...
it wasn’t “Faggot.”
